Hello all,

New to the forum as I just purchased my 2025 Ford Maverick XL AWD hybrid.

I have a question, as the manual is a bit confusing. I have a dash cam and would like it powered ON only when I am running the truck. The manual states the rear seat area USB C ports are “charge only / when the vehicle is in the accessory mode or the truck is running”. Despite that, the camera remains powered up and on even after shutting down the truck. Is there a means of changing that to “only when on” through the settings? I waited another 15 minutes and it remains powered on.

From other topics the time limit is 75 minutes or if the battery gets too low. Can be changed in FORScan.

Alternatively, I believe there are contacts at the BCM under the passenger dash that are either constant power or only on with accessory/ignition.

And in my experience you can't rely on acc/ign-only connections to turn off either, at least not immediately. I have gotten to where I turn off my dashcam manually when I am back home because, if it does eventually turn off, it takes a long time (as in hours.) I am connected through the fuse panel under the glove compartment. I don't remember which fuse, but it's listed as ign/acc only.

Not on all the same source. Some are on the 75 minute timer and some are in the courtesy light delay timer adjustable in trucks settings. Some are on dash delay time and radio delay. Put a relay on a circuit that is turned off when drivers door is opened or some other event and break the connection for your tap you are using now.
ETA: The USB charge only in the back seat turns off, I believe with the key. You could plug a relay into it to control your 12-15.6(?) tap you are using now.
